1. A new chill area

Not only cats, but also dogs love to explore new corners and caves. If you have a larger table or a sofa with a coffee table, it's easy to build a new hideout for you and your dog. Take an old yoga mat and roll it up to create a small tunnel. Clamp your tunnel between the sofa and the coffee table (or in a place of your choice where your yoga mat doesn't immediately unroll again). Now you have a small (or large) tunnel in which your dog can snuggle up. Put some treats in the tunnel to show your dog it's a safe new place and stay close to show him not to be scared.

2. Hide with treats

Dogs are best known for their amazing sense of smell, which they use to pick up and track even the smallest of scents. So that your new dog can not only strengthen this instinct but also explore its new surroundings, a game of hide-and-seek is a good idea. Take some treats and hide them anywhere in a room of your choosing. The treats should be placed where your dog can reach them without hurting themselves. Have your dog wait outside the door while you hide the treats. When you're done, open the door and let him sniff out all the nooks and crannies of the room.

3. Hide with you

If your dog is a little more familiar with his new surroundings, you can let him search for you too! Again, have your dog wait outside the door of your room or in a place where he can't see you. Then hide behind a curtain or under your bed, for example, and call him. Ideally, your dog can follow your scent and find you in your hiding spot. Not only does he get to know your smell better, he also learns to follow your call from a distance.
